A.Any individual who was a member with a vested benefit with the Oklahoma Police Pension and Retirement System on or after July 1, 1987, and who becomes appointed to a position in the Oklahoma State Bureau of Narcotics and Dangerous Drugs Control, the Oklahoma State Bureau of Investigation, or the Alcoholic Beverage Laws Enforcement Commission may, at the time the individual accepts such position, elect in writing to remain a member of the Oklahoma Police Pension and Retirement System as long as the individual has not begun receiving benefits from the Oklahoma Police Pension and Retirement System or the Oklahoma Law Enforcement Retirement System and shall not become a member of the Oklahoma Law Enforcement Retirement System. Legislative History

Added by Laws 2000, c. 307, § 2, eff. July 1, 2000. Amended by Laws 2001, c. 199, § 2, eff. July 1, 2001; Laws 2013, c. 241, § 1, emerg. eff. May 13, 2013.
